                  Rick:

                  James stated that he wanted no ribs on the 5/8 inch diameter heater hose. I think that is what the LICS package provides.

                  General consensus from most folks is that at least one of the heater hoses is ribbed. The other may also be ribbed or contain logos. I think Michael Hanson discussed this very topic on one of the forums just a few days ago.

                          Jim, there should be some Pic.s in the archives of a correct wing nut, it was a big discussion a while ago. My take is the originals, they are thicker than the repros and there is also some machine marks on the wings for the process of making.

                            My '63 is all original, right down to the hoses and fan belt. The heater hoses are both smooth. There are no visible markings remaining, but I do remember that there were some at one time.
